Cum să folosești combinatorii de shell Pythonici Plumbum v2.0.0

În acest articol, vei învăța cum să utilizezi combinatorii de shell Pythonici folosind biblioteca Plumbum, versiunea 2.0.0. Plumbum oferă o interfață elegantă și intuitivă pentru a interacționa cu shell-ul sistemului, ceea ce îți va permite să executi comenzi, să gestionezi fișiere și să construiești scripturi complexe mult mai eficient. Vom explora conceptele de bază, exemple practice, precum și avantajele și dezavantajele utilizării acestei biblioteci. La final, vei avea toate instrumentele necesare pentru a integra Plumbum în proiectele tale Pythonice.

De ce este important

Folosirea combinatorilor de shell în Python poate îmbunătăți drastic eficiența dezvoltării de aplicații care interacționează cu sistemul de operare. Plumbum v2.0.0 este o alegere excelentă datorită sintaxei sale simple și a capabilităților avansate. Aceasta facilitează atât executarea comenzilor shell, cât și manipularea rezultatelor acestora în moduri care sunt ușor de înțeles. De asemenea, modelul de programare bazat pe obiect face ca codul să fie mai clar și mai ușor de întreținut. Utilizând Plumbum, poți construi scripturi care sunt nu doar eficiente, dar și portabile și ușor de adaptat la diverse medii de dezvoltare.

Comparatie completă

Nume Preț Rating Mai bun pentru
Plumbum Gratuit 4.8 Interfețe simple
Fabric Gratuit 4.5 Automatizarea deployment-ului
Sphinx Gratuit 4.7 Documentație API
Invoke Gratuit 4.6 Task automation
Click Gratuit 4.8 CLI applications

Cum să alegi

Alegerea unui combinator de shell potrivit pentru nevoile tale depinde de mai mulți factori. În primul rând, trebuie să analizezi complexitatea proiectului tău. Dacă ai nevoie de un simplu wrapper pentru comenzi shell, Plumbum poate fi opțiunea ideală datorită simplității sale. Dacă, în schimb, ai un proiect mai complex care necesită gestionarea unui număr mare de sarcini și automatizări, este posibil să vrei să iei în considerare opțiuni precum Fabric sau Invoke. În al doilea rând, ia în considerare comunitatea și suportul disponibil pentru fiecare bibliotecă. O comunitate activă poate oferi asistență rapidă în cazul în care întâmpini dificultăți. Nu în ultimul rând, gândește-te la integrarea cu alte biblioteci sau instrumente utilizate în proiectul tău. De exemplu, dacă folosești Sphinx pentru documentație, poate fi util să alegi o bibliotecă care se integrează bine cu aceasta.

Ghid pas cu pas

  1. Instalează biblioteca Plumbum utilizând pip: pip install plumbum
  2. Importă modulele necesare în scriptul tău Python: from plumbum import local
  3. Execută o comandă simplă, cum ar fi ls: local["ls"]()
  4. Gestionarea rezultatelor prin capturarea ieșirii: result = local["ls"]()
  5. Construieste un script mai complex care combină mai multe comenzi folosind operatori: (local["echo"]("Hello") | local["wc"]("-w"))()

Experiența mea

Am început să folosesc Plumbum pentru a simplifica procesele de automatizare ale scripturilor mele Python și am fost impresionat de eficiența sa.

  • ✅ Sintaxă intuitivă care facilitează utilizarea rapidă.
  • ✅ Integrare ușoară cu alte biblioteci Python.
  • ❌ O lipsă de documentație în unele zone avansate poate fi o provocare pentru începători.

Întrebări frecvente

1. Ce este Plumbum?

Plumbum este o bibliotecă Python care oferă un API pentru interacționarea cu shell-ul sistemului de operare, facilitând executarea comenzilor și manipularea rezultatelor.

2. Cum instalez Plumbum?

Poți instala Plumbum folosind pip, cu comanda pip install plumbum.

3. Este Plumbum compatibil cu toate sistemele de operare?

Plumbum este compatibil cu majoritatea sistemelor de operare, inclusiv Windows, macOS și Linux.

4. Care sunt principalele sale caracteristici?

Printre caracteristicile sale se numără sintaxa simplificată, suportul pentru piping și redirecționarea ieșirii, precum și integrarea ușoară cu alte biblioteci.

5. Unde pot găsi mai multe resurse pentru Plumbum?

Poți consulta documentația oficială a bibliotecii sau diverse tutoriale online pentru a învăța mai multe despre utilizarea sa.

Concluzie

În concluzie, Plumbum v2.0.0 reprezintă o soluție excelentă pentru dezvoltatorii Python care doresc să interacționeze cu shell-ul sistemului de operare într-un mod simplu și eficient. Cu o comunitate activă și o gamă largă de funcționalități, aceasta se dovedește a fi un instrument valoros pentru automatizare și scripting. Dacă ești în căutarea unei modalități de a îmbunătăți scripturile tale și de a eficientiza procesele, Plumbum este o bibliotecă pe care merită să o explorezi. Pentru a descoperi mai multe despre optimizarea proceselor, vizitează Revoluționarea gestionării memoriei cu YourMemory și îmbunătățește-ți abilitățile de programare.